In a groundbreaking experiment, researchers are set to test the intersection of quantum mechanics and Einstein's theory of relativity by utilizing atomic clocks. This innovative approach aims to observe quantum superpositions as they navigate through Earth's curved space-time. By placing atomic clocks in different gravitational fields, scientists hope to uncover how the principles of quantum mechanics hold up against the established theories of space-time.
The experiment seeks to address fundamental questions regarding the nature of reality as described by quantum physics and its compatibility with Einstein's theories. By measuring the effects of gravity on quantum states, researchers aim to gain insights into the behavior of particles at a fundamental level. This could potentially lead to advancements in quantum internet technology, which promises to revolutionize communication by enabling ultra-secure data transmission.
As scientists embark on this ambitious journey, the outcomes may reshape our understanding of the universe and pave the way for new technologies that harness the power of both quantum mechanics and relativity.
